I am not a fan of Sky News but I got around to looking at the three IPTV Sky News Extra streams today. I notice that all three have a slight 'tick' every few seconds, not bad enough to make them unwatchable, but noticeable. The stream makes a slight jump or twitch, then carries on until it happens again. All of the other IPTV streams work normally. This only happens with the three Sky News streams. Does anyone else see this and does anyone know what the cause would be? I am not particularly bothered by it, mostly just curious.
